Output f63e32e84b630bc1d047484ca44d74357a1ac28c91608a8dda3c533818366fce:2

value
5590300
script pubkey
OP_0 OP_PUSHBYTES_20 583d5e2d23fbae99f2eee0ef7be83ff83cc4750e
address
bc1qtq74utfrlwhfnuhwurhhh6pllq7vgagwj2dfzq
transaction
f63e32e84b630bc1d047484ca44d74357a1ac28c91608a8dda3c533818366fce
spent
true